Delight of Light

The glow-worms had hidden after the night And I was awake before the first flash of light; I was waiting for the new day’s new sight With objects, revealing around me, in delight! And, as the sun brighter began to enter Through windows with the rays slanting off-center, It was directed by glass or edited by a curtain Filtered through to claim a space for certain!
